Handy information about Antalya Airport (AYT)
When it comes to the on-time performance of Antalya Airport, 79.67% of flights arrive within the expected timeframe.
To reach Antalya Airport from central Antalya, it'll take about 20 minutes if you're travelling by car. Of course, this depends on traffic conditions. It's approximately 14 kilometres from the airport to the city centre.
The trip on public transport will take about 40 minutes.

Getting from Kaunas Airport (KUN) to central Kaunas
From Kaunas Airport, Kaunas is approximately 14 kilometres away. It takes around 25 minutes to get to the centre driving.
It typically takes 45 minutes if you're travelling on public transport.
When to fly to Kaunas Airport (KUN)
It's time to choose your dates for your flight from Antalya Airport to Kaunas Airport. August is the most popular month to head to Kaunas. If you prefer a more low-key vibe, go in April.
Before locking in your flight from Antalya Airport to Kaunas Airport, think about the kind of weather you enjoy. July is the warmest month in Kaunas, with temperatures ranging from 12ºC to 26ºC.
January has average temperatures of between -13ºC and 3ºC. Search for cheap tickets from AYT to KUN sometime then if you'd rather travel in cooler conditions.
Explore more of Lithuania
You've done Kaunas, now it's time to explore other corners of Lithuania. Journey around 88 kilometres east to Vilnius to check off its leading sights. From Gediminas Tower to Vilnius Old Town and Vilnius Cathedral Basilica of Sts Stanislaus and Vladislaus, your itinerary will be busy.
Klaipėda is another favourite destination in Lithuania and is around 193 kilometres north-west of Kaunas. No journey is complete without experiencing Kiss, Pempininku Fountains and Jurgio Ambraziejaus Pabrėžos sensorinis sodas.
